Recognition honors decades of support for patient care, cancer research, and the Springfield community
SPRINGFIELD, Ill. - illiNews -- Isringhausen Imports has been named the 2026 Distinguished Donor of the Year by the SIU School of Medicine, a tribute to the family's decades‑long commitment to advancing patient care, cancer research, and community well‑being throughout central Illinois. The honor was presented earlier this summer at the Harbinger Dinner in Springfield.
Success has taken Isringhausen Imports around the world, but the dealership has remained deeply rooted in its hometown. For more than 45 years, the Isringhausen family has supported SIU Medicine and Simmons Cancer Institute through philanthropy, volunteerism, and long‑standing partnerships that strengthen medical care across the region.
For Geoff and Jennifer Isringhausen, the recognition reflects values passed down through generations — hospitality, professionalism, and a responsibility to serve others. Jennifer has played a central role in guiding the family's charitable efforts while dedicating much of her own time to supporting people in need throughout the Springfield community.

A Legacy of Service
The Isringhausen story began in 1981, when Geoff's brother Rob founded the dealership as a pre‑owned European automotive retailer. From the outset, the business embraced a national reach — even advertising in The New York Times the week it opened — while maintaining a strong local presence.
Geoff joined the company in 1984, helping lead its evolution into a multi‑brand luxury dealership representing Porsche, Mercedes‑Benz, Volvo, and BMW. As the business grew, so did its philanthropic footprint.
In 1999, Isringhausen Imports hosted the inaugural Denim & Diamonds gala in its original Jefferson Street showroom, launching what would become one of the region's signature fundraising events benefiting cancer research and care at SIU School of Medicine. The dealership has remained a dedicated supporter ever since.
In receiving the 2026 Distinguished Donor of the Year award, Isringhausen Imports reaffirms its long‑standing commitment to strengthening health care, supporting cancer research, and investing in the future of Springfield. The family's continued partnership with SIU School of Medicine reflects a shared belief that thriving communities are built through service, generosity, and leadership.
